Transaction 657d76ee76c59ed3a4677ad4b21c15f565b941acebd126840a4f1ae3fd0f52a6
1 Input
1 Output
-
657d76ee76c59ed3a4677ad4b21c15f565b941acebd126840a4f1ae3fd0f52a6:0
- value
- 889978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bd7d84b286d0a41423b37f9580d6306da886793 OP_EQUAL
- address
- 3Qee6rojrUbicnAhwZdHi1jnHVe5yGSJnM